Using sweat rate to create a perfect cycling hydration plan

While casual riders may not be too concerned about how much they're sweating, for endurance cyclists or competitive riders, understanding your sweat rate is crucial for optimal performance. If you start strong but fade after a couple of hours and struggle to take in enough fluids towards the end, your hydration plan might need adjustment. Proper hydration plays a significant role in how your body responds to environmental conditions. Sweating is the body's way of cooling itself during exercise, so replenishing fluids is essential. A well-tuned hydration plan can help you overcome performance barriers and recover faster. Failing to hydrate adequately can seriously impact your performance, potentially leading to severe health issues. What exactly is a sweat rate? It refers to how quickly an athlete loses fluids through sweating. This rate varies depending on environmental conditions. Knowing your sweat rate allows you to replenish fluids accordingly. Failing to do so can lead to various health problems, including dehydration or the dreaded "bonking" during a ride. Overhydration is equally problematic, as it can cause water intoxication when electrolyte levels become too diluted. The key lies in balancing hydration levels, timing, and the type of fluids consumed. Why is knowing your sweat rate important? Cyclists can lose two or three pounds of fluid in just an hour of riding. Given that the average stomach can hold around 32 ounces of water, failing to replenish these fluids during a ride would force the body to draw from its reserves, risking dehydration. Understanding your sweat rate is vital because it provides guidance on how much fluid needs to be replenished to keep your body functioning properly. This data should be used to create personalized hydration strategies that enhance each ride's efficiency and improve overall performance. How do you conduct a sweat rate test? Ideally, conduct the test in the specific context of preparing for a race or planning a training block. It's beneficial to perform multiple sweat tests throughout your training season. Test whenever you encounter a new environment or experience changing weather conditions. If you're training for an upcoming event or race, you can adjust your plans based on your data. Conducting another sweat test under similar conditions to your anticipated race environment is highly recommended. Under what conditions does the sweat rate method work reliably? The method is most reliable when conducted in familiar riding environments. To ensure accurate data, it's advisable to collect data on days with comfortable weather. Extreme conditions can cause your body to overcompensate, making the data less representative of your typical sweat rate. When might the sweat rate method not be reliable? While the method is generally reliable, there are scenarios where it may not apply. Extreme temperatures or unfamiliar environments can affect your results since your body's defensive mechanisms alter your sweat rate. Similarly, high humidity makes it harder for sweat to evaporate, reducing the accuracy of your data and increasing the risk of heat-related illnesses. Additionally, if you visit the restroom during the test, it's best to postpone the test for another day as it will distort your post-ride weight. Conducting a sweat rate test is straightforward and doesn't require specialized equipment. You'll need a bathroom scale, a kitchen scale, and some dry towels. Ensure you're well-hydrated the day before the test. Empty your bladder and weigh yourself naked or with minimal clothing. To calculate your sweat rate, follow these steps: 1. Weigh yourself before the ride. 2. Ride for an hour at your usual intensity and in the same weather conditions. 3. After the ride, dry yourself off and weigh yourself again. 4. Weigh your water bottles before and after the ride. 5. Subtract your post-ride weight from your pre-ride weight to determine fluid loss. 6. Subtract the weight of the bottles before and after to determine fluid consumption. 7. Add the fluid loss to the fluid consumed and divide by the time spent riding. Understanding your sweat rate allows you to tailor your hydration and recovery strategies. Pre-ride hydration is crucial—sip 12-16 ounces of fluids four hours before and again two hours before your ride. During longer rides or in hot conditions, consider adding electrolyte supplements. For instance, if your sweat rate indicates you lose 1 liter of fluid per hour, aim for 80% replacement, which is 800 ml per hour. A standard cycling bottle holds 650 ml, so you’d need slightly more than one and a half bottles per hour. Set reminders on your bike computer to prompt you to drink at regular intervals. During recovery, focus on timely rehydration and nutrient intake. Within 20-40 minutes post-ride, aim to consume 80% of the fluids you lost. Recovery drinks and snacks can help replace lost nutrients, but a balanced meal is also effective.
